At our January meeting, we will discuss The System: Who Rigged It, How We Fix It by Robert Reich. Reich, the former Secretary of Labor, argues that, in the past decades, power, both political and financial, has shifted dramatically to the very wealthy from the middle and working classes. This movement can only be stopped by the majority of Americans demanding fundamental reform.
